Aakash Chopra questions Kuldeep Yadav’s non-selection for ENG vs IND 2025 2nd Test

Former Indian Test opener Aakash Chopra questioned Kuldeep Yadav’s absence for the second Test match against England. In the absence of Jasprit Bumrah, Yadav was expected to be India’s wicket-taking option but the team think was more concerned about strengthening their batting unit.

Washington Sundar was backed ahead of Kuldeep Yadav in the playing XI. India has played three all-rounders in Ravindra Jadeja, Nitish Kumar Reddy, and Washington Sundar in the second Test.

Yadav has scalped 56 wickets in 13 Test matches at an impressive average of 22.16. Against England, Kuldeep has bagged 21 wickets in six Test matches at an impressive average of 22.28 and thus his absence has left many experts shocked.

“What are we doing with Kuldeep Yadav? He made his debut in 2017, picked up four wickets in the first match, and was dropped after that. Then he played the Sydney Test, and Ravi bhai (Shastri) said he is our No. 1 overseas spinner, and all of that. After that, he didn’t play for two years. Then, when he got a chance to play, he gave a Player of the Match performance in Bangladesh, but was dropped for the next match,” Chopra said on his YouTube Channel.

“Finally, when he played a few consecutive Tests against England in 2024, he did well and scored runs too. Earlier, there used to be talk about a place not getting created for Kuldeep as Ashwin and Jaddu had to be played together. Then, when there was a chance to play him, you say you can’t play him as you need Washi’s batting. If you have played him only 13 matches in eight years from 2017 to 2025, why do you take him at all?” he added.

The renowned commentator highlighted that India’s think tank are thinking about scoring a few extra runs and not about taking 20 wickets.

“He is bowling the best that he has ever bowled. You have to pick up 20 wickets, but you are not thinking about that. You are thinking about scoring a few more runs. We did exactly the same thing in the Border-Gavaskar Trophy. Kuldeep has been dropped more than he has played,” he said.

Chopra said Kuldeep might look to bat high up the order while playing for Uttar Pradesh and Delhi Capitals.

“So, what does Kuldeep need to do? Should Kuldeep start batting, start playing as an opener for UP, and ask the Delhi Capitals to make him bat at No. 4? He can bat, but is he supposed to bat? Is batting his primary duty? What we are doing with Kuldeep Yadav is a mystery to me. Tell the kid that you are not going to play him,” Chopra observed.

India ended the opening day’s play at 310-5.
